Bio

Erin is Freelance data scientist working with automating reporting of even the messiest data. Previously, was at TRAILS to Wellness and Uncommon Schools where she trained coworkers in R, GithHub, as well as maintaining internal R packages. Before data science, Erin researched star formation at the University of Maryland.

Degrees:

  • MS Data Science (Columbia University) 2016
  • MS Astronomy (University of Maryland) 2014
  • BS Physics & Astronomy (University of Maryland) 2011

Organizations


TRAILS to Wellness (Data Scientist)

Uncommon Schools (SenData Scientist)

  • Produced high-quality analytics work around student and staff data, including prediction models around student state exams, student enrollment, and staff recruitment.
  • Lead 6+ group trainings on the R programming language for 10+ coworkers Automated manual state exam reporting process saving 6+ hours of processing time

Crisis Text Line (Data Scientist)

  • Working at Crisis Text Line as a Data Scientist. You can read about my transition to Data Science at Crisis Text Line here.
  • Built and shipped a new volunteer application which has been used by 7600 applicants. Increased the completion rate from 40% to 90%.
  • My work has focused on identifying drop off points for trainers and supervisors. I produced cohort reports of training metrics and identified key differences among cohorts to provide trainers with new solutions. I identified counselor churn as the largest organizational priority, and setup tracking, reporting, and analysis of key metrics.
